A Graduate Certificate in Film Philosophy and Ethics offers students a deep understanding of the ethical considerations and philosophical perspectives within the film industry. Through this program, students will analyze and critique films from a moral and philosophical standpoint, enhancing their critical thinking and analytical skills. They will also explore the ethical implications of various film practices and representations.
